Output 21e7287bd8904ed7e7d2c48e4d94e004ee9cc4d7eb14de437b4c0b230737550f:1

value
3874000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af255a3cec02fa053e028195d32828a25f12629f OP_EQUAL
address
3Hf6vQmwLxLtdGtL4e4JsARvVbv87QhLsh
transaction
21e7287bd8904ed7e7d2c48e4d94e004ee9cc4d7eb14de437b4c0b230737550f
spent
true